Pivot tables - calculations based on different sets of data
 
I have a number of people included in a pivot table.

Per person I have a number of cases quality checked. For this I use "Count"
to get a total.

Then I have a number of errors per person. I need the function to display
it as a % of the column or the total, but this doesn't work since it
displays the % as a percentage of the gross total at the end of the pivot.

Question: How can I accurately provide the error % per person, expressed as
a percentage of the person's production figure that I counted in the first
instance?

I really need a subtotal underneath every person's name that indicates the
number of cases QA'd for that person as well as the error % for that person.

Pivot tables - calculations based on different sets of data
 
Hi,

We don't have access to the detail within the pivot table that is probably
necessary for you to do this. You can make the calculation outside the pivot
table using the GETPIVOTDATA function.
